11. Two magnets are sliding towards each other. One of the magnets, which has a mass of 125 grams, is moving in the positive x-direction at a speed of 7.33 m/s. The other magnet, which has a mass of 85.0 grams, is moving in the negative x-direction at a speed of 11.9 m/s. When they collide, they bind together, and move as a single unit. What is the velocity of this single unit immediately after the collision?
